Beam divergence and emittance of the neutral injector rf-plasma source RIG 10
Description
One of the main problems in fusion torus-machines is the heating of the hydrogen plasma up to the temperature of thermonuclear burn. The effects leading to beam broadening were determined earlier. Beam divergence and emittance are discussed in this paper. The experimental set-up is presented. A typical computer plott of an emittance-diagram is given. In this special case (discharge power 1.3 kW, beam voltage 12 kW) emittance is 263 mm x mrad. In order to determine the minimum beam divergence, beam profiles at different operational conditions were registered. Optimum working conditions are between -250 V and -500 V. For further experiments a discharge pressure of 10 μbar (1 Pa) was chosen. The minimum divergence angle was found by asymptotic approach to be 1.1 deg. In this case the beam voltage and the rf-discharge power are proportional. (author)
